View ChartPendle is a decentralized finance (DeFi) protocol that allows users to tokenize and trade future yield on various crypto assets.
Key takeaways:
Pendle is a decentralized protocol built primarily on Ethereum that creates a marketplace for future yield. It allows yield-bearing assets to be split into two separate tokens: a Principal Token (PT) representing the underlying asset's principal value at maturity, and a Yield Token (YT) representing the right to claim all future yield generated until maturity.

Pendle was founded by a team of anonymous developers, a common practice in the DeFi space to maintain a focus on code and decentralization. The project is governed by Pendle Labs and the broader Pendle decentralized autonomous organization (DAO). The core team has consistently delivered protocol upgrades and expansions since its mainnet launch in mid-2021. Development and strategic direction are now largely steered by community governance through the PENDLE token, with Pendle Labs acting as a key contributor to the protocol's codebase and ecosystem growth.
